Former Sweden striker, Zlatan Ibrahimovic, believes England has a chance of winning the 2026 FIFA World Cup if captain Harry Kane continues his goalscoring form for the Three Lions.

Ibrahimovic stated this after Kane led England to beat DR Congo 2-1 in the World Cup Round of 32 yesterday.

A brace from Kane ensured Thomas Tuchel’s side eliminated DR Congo from the World Cup to progress to the Round of 16.

“Harry Kane, he did three things. Two goals and one run he did,” Ibrahimovic told Fox Sports.

“We talk about Messi for Argentina, France with Mbappe, but they have other superstars also.

“Sir Harry Kane is England, and the way he performed today, he needs to continue like that if this England is going to have a chance.”
